Western Airways demands back payment for transportation services from Zaza Energy

HOUSTON – Western Airways, Inc. is seeking to recover back payment for transportation services it provided to Zaza Energy, LLC.

A lawsuit filed Nov. 3 in the Harris County 151th District Court alleges that Zaza owes Western $12,377.70 for three flights originating from Sugar Land.

Per the plaintiff, the defendant initially owed $31,237.40 and paid $18,814.70 toward the balance.

Zaza reportedly failed and continues to refuse to pay the outstanding amount, the suit says.

Western further shows that it entered an agreement with the respondent two years ago, asserting an entitlement to recovery for breach of contract.

“Western provided valuable goods and services to Zaza that provided a valuable benefit to Zaza,” court papers say.

“Zaza would be unjustly enriched if full remuneration were not made for the good and services received and costs incurred by Western.”

Attorney Christopher L. Ashby of the law firm Ashby L.L.P. in Houston is representing the complainant.

Harris County 151th District Court Case No. 2016-76452
